Key Features to Look for in a Budget Developer Laptop

  • Processor: A quad-core or higher CPU, such as Intel Core i5 or AMD Ryzen 5, ensures smooth multitasking.
  • RAM: At least 8GB of RAM is recommended for development environments.
  • Storage: SSD storage of 256GB or more improves load times and file access.
  • Display: A full HD (1920×1080) screen provides clarity for long coding sessions.
  • Build Quality: Durable chassis and good keyboard comfort are essential for extended use.

Top Budget Laptops for Developers

1. Acer Swift 3

The Acer Swift 3 offers a compelling mix of power and portability. Equipped with an AMD Ryzen 5 processor, 8GB RAM, and a fast SSD, it handles coding, testing, and compiling with ease. Its lightweight design makes it ideal for developers on the go.

2. Lenovo IdeaPad 3

This budget-friendly laptop features an Intel Core i5 processor, 8GB RAM, and a 512GB SSD. Its full HD display and comfortable keyboard make it suitable for long programming sessions, especially for students and beginner developers.

3. ASUS VivoBook 15

The ASUS VivoBook 15 combines affordability with performance. It includes an AMD Ryzen 5 CPU, 8GB RAM, and a 256GB SSD. Its large display and ergonomic design are perfect for multitasking and complex development tasks.

Additional Tips for Choosing a Budget Laptop

  • Prioritize SSD storage: It significantly improves system responsiveness.
  • Check for upgrade options: Some laptops allow RAM or storage upgrades later.
  • Balance portability and performance: Consider weight and battery life for mobile work.
  • Read reviews: User feedback can reveal real-world performance and durability.
